DAY 1
SHOP BOLD BOUTIQUES
Start your day at Katwalk Boutique in Fell’ s Point on Aliceanna Street, which has been in business since 1997. Jackson describes owner Toni James as“ Baltimore’ s Patricia Fields” and loves that James carries edgy-cool styles from local, national and international designers.“ Katwalk is more like an art gallery filled with art you wear that’ ll always be in, and never out of style,” says Jackson.
Head just a few blocks northeast to Maja Collections. Jackson loves Maja’ s unique offering of distinctive and culturally-inspired jewelry, clothing, homewares and art.“ Stepping into Maja is like stepping into a boutique in some other part of the world, thanks to her gifted and well-researched eye,” she says.
Before you leave Fleet Street, head one block over to Sacré Sucré— beloved by locals( including Jackson) for its excellent sweets. Snack on vanilla bean or salted caramel macarons or a classic croissant before making your last stop in Fell’ s Point: Soigné Luxury Accessories, where former NFL cheerleader Ashley Clark sells hats, jewelry, handbags and more. Don’ t miss the sustainable home decor, including zerowaste pillows created from scraps.
